Unemployment from public opinion view

As a part of September survey carried out by CVVM SOÚ AV ČR there were some questions focused on unemployment. Unemployment in the Czech Republic is supposed to be too high by almost 6 out of 10 Czech citizens (58%) older 15 years, a third of respondents (35%) consider it as adequate and only 1 % of respondents think the level of unemployment is too low. Almost a half of Czech public (47%) think that level of unemployment will remain unchanged.

Lowering of level of unemployment is expected by almost a tenth of respondents (11%), more than a quarter of respondents (28%) are worried about rising level of unemployment. Increase of unemployment is expected by the least number of addressed citizens since year 2000, when this question was used for the first time. 6 out of 10 economically active people think that it is improbable that they would lose their job (11% of them said that it is very improbable). Only 3 out of 10 working respondents say that it is probable they will lose their job.
